Cappadocia, located in central Turkey, is one of the world's most unique and magical destinations. Known for its fairy chimneys, cave dwellings, and hot air balloon rides, this UNESCO World Heritage Site offers an unforgettable experience for every traveler.

Why Visit Cappadocia?

Cappadocia is unlike anywhere else on Earth. The region's unique geological formations, created by volcanic eruptions millions of years ago, have been carved by wind and water into extraordinary shapes. Early Christians carved entire cities into the soft rock, creating an underground world that still fascinates visitors today.

Top Attractions in Cappadocia

1. Göreme Open Air Museum

A UNESCO World Heritage Site featuring rock-cut churches with beautiful frescoes dating back to the 10th-12th centuries. The Dark Church (Karanlık Kilise) is particularly famous for its well-preserved Byzantine art.

2. Fairy Chimneys (Peri Bacaları)

These unique rock formations, shaped like chimneys, are Cappadocia's most iconic symbols. The best places to see them are in Göreme, Ürgüp, and Uçhisar.

3. Underground Cities

Derinkuyu and Kaymaklı are the most famous underground cities, where early Christians hid from persecution. These multi-level cities could house thousands of people.

4. Uçhisar Castle

The highest point in Cappadocia, offering panoramic views of the entire region. Perfect for sunset photography.

5. Love Valley and Pigeon Valley

Famous for their unique rock formations and hiking trails. Love Valley is known for its phallic-shaped rocks, while Pigeon Valley offers beautiful views and ancient pigeon houses.

Hot Air Balloon Experience

The hot air balloon ride is Cappadocia's most famous activity. Flights typically take place at sunrise, offering breathtaking views of the fairy chimneys and valleys below.

Best Time to Visit Cappadocia

Spring (April-June)

  • Perfect weather conditions
  • Blooming flowers and green landscapes
  • Ideal for outdoor activities
  • Moderate crowds

Summer (July-August)

  • Hot weather but manageable
  • Peak tourist season
  • All activities available
  • Higher prices

Fall (September-November)

  • Cool, pleasant weather
  • Beautiful autumn colors
  • Fewer crowds
  • Great for hiking

Winter (December-March)

  • Cold but magical atmosphere
  • Snow-covered landscapes
  • Lower prices
  • Fewer tourists

Transportation in Cappadocia

Getting to Cappadocia:

  • By Air: Fly to Kayseri or Nevşehir airports
  • By Bus: Comfortable overnight buses from Istanbul, Ankara, and other major cities
  • By Car: Scenic drive through central Turkey

Getting Around:

  • Tours: Organized day tours are the most convenient option
  • Rental Car: Freedom to explore at your own pace
  • Local Transport: Buses and taxis for short distances

Food and Dining

Cappadocian cuisine features local specialties and traditional Turkish dishes:

Must-Try Foods:

  • Testi Kebab: Meat cooked in a clay pot
  • Mantı: Turkish dumplings
  • Gözleme: Traditional flatbread
  • Local Wines: Cappadocia has excellent wineries

Budget Planning:

  • Cave hotels: $50-500 per night
  • Balloon rides: $150-300 per person
  • Tours: $30-100 per day
  • Meals: $10-50 per person
